More about the book

A practical course for adult learners working in the technical, industrial, and scientific sectors in an international context, who need English for everyday workplace communications. Key Features Simple, needs-related language presented clearly and logically, on a need-to-know basis, to help learners start communicating immediately. Vocabulary relevant to practical work situations. Short, practical speaking tasks enable learners to use new language in hands-on contexts such as explaining purpose, giving instructions, and describing what things do. Frequent recycling to continually review and consolidate learning. Real help in telephoning, e-mailing, and reading technical information. Survival skills such as getting directions, changing money, and ordering food, plus games and other fun activities. Teacher's Book Unit-by-unit teaching notes Information and ideas for non-specialist teachers Full answer key
